What companies run services between Linz, Austria and Cesenatico, Italy?

You can take a train from Linz Hbf to Cesenatico via Innsbruck Hauptbahnhof, Cesena, and Cesena in around 10h 45m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Linz Industriezeile Bus Stop to Cesenatico - Viale Roma via Munich Hackerbrücke, Munich, Rimini, Largo Antonio Gramsci, and Rimini in around 13h 45m.
